Supreme Court Jan. 6 Ruling Downgraded ‘Insurrection’ to Mere Trespassing

Constitutional scholar Jonathan Turley opined at the Hill saying that Friday’s Supreme Court decision holding that the most severe law cited in January 6 prosecutions does not apply to riots or protests effectively means that the oft-repeated accusations of “insurrection” have been downgraded to mere trespassing.

As Breitbart News reported this past Friday, the Supreme Court decided in Fischer vs. U.S. that the “Department of Justice had taken too broad a view of [18 U.S.C.] 1512(c)(2), a law that prohibits destruction of evidence but was not intended for protests.”

It should be noted that there is a federal insurrection statute, found at 18 U.S.C. 2383, but few if any January 6 rioters were ever charged with that. Instead, the most serious charge they were hit with was under Section 1512(c)(2), which is about obstructing an official proceeding by destroying or hiding documents meant for use in that proceeding.

“Unless the defendants could be shown to have interfered with the delivery of documents to Congress, they could not be prosecuted under the statute — as hundreds of people, including former President Donald Trump, have been,” noted the report.

Most strikingly, Justice Ketanji Brown Jackson — a liberal judge appointed by President Joe Biden — sided with the conservatives, while Justice Amy Coney Barrett, appointed by former President Donald Trump, sided with the liberals. WATCH: Chinese Rocket Crashes Into Mountain After Accidental Launch

A rocket belonging to a Chinese civilian aerospace manufacturer crashed into a mountain after accidentally launching Sunday, the company announced.

Space Pioneer, also known as Beijing Tianbing Technology, was attempting a ground test with their Tianlong-3 rocket when a “structural failure” caused it to separate from the launch pad, a statement obtained by CNN said.

“Due to the structural failure of the connection between the rocket body and the test platform, the first-stage rocket was separated from the launch pad,” the company stated.

“After liftoff, the onboard computer was automatically shut down, and the rocket fell into the deep mountains 1.5 kilometers [0.9 miles] southwest of the test platform. The rocket body fell into the mountain and disintegrated.”

U.S. Military Bases in Europe Placed on Heightened Security Alert

Several U.S. military bases in European countries such as Germany and Italy were placed on an increased security alert over the weekend.

Bases such as the U.S. Army Garrison in Stuttgart, Germany, the U.S. Army’s Rheinland-Pfalz base, and the U.S. Army’s Ramstein Air Base were among the bases that were placed on a threat level of “Charlie,” according to Stars and Stripes. . .

Other U.S. military bases such as the U.S. Army Garrison Rheinland-Pfalz’s base in Baumholder, Germany, and other military bases in Romania, Bulgaria, and the Aviano Air Base in Italy also increased their threat level to “Charlie.”

The outlet noted that another base in Germany, the Spangdahlem Air Base, directed military members not to wear their uniforms off base, or even when commuting to work. . .
